Abstract

Some embodiments of the invention may include an eddy current nondestructive evaluation device. The eddy current nondestructive evaluation device may include a rotating body; a motor coupled with the rotating body such that the motor rotates the rotating body; a permanent magnet coupled with the rotating body; a pickup coil coupled with the rotating body; and an integrator circuit electrically coupled with the pickup coil that integrates a voltage from the pickup coil to produce integrated voltage data.

Claims (23)

1. An eddy current nondestructive evaluation device comprising:

a rotating body;

a motor coupled with the rotating body such that the motor rotates the rotating body;

an accelerometer coupled with the rotating body that measures angular rotation of the rotating body;

a permanent magnet coupled with the rotating body;

a pickup coil coupled with the rotating body;

an integrator circuit electrically coupled with the pickup coil that integrates a voltage from the pickup coil to produce integrated voltage data; and

electrical circuitry that includes a data acquisition unit that receives integrated voltage signals from the integrator circuit, and digital storage that records the angular rotation of the rotating body with the integrated voltage signal for translating into spatial data.

2. The eddy current nondestructive evaluation device according to claim 1 , wherein the pickup coil includes a plurality of loops wrapped around a bobbin coupled with the rotating body so that the permanent magnet and the pickup coil are stationary relative to one another while the rotating body is rotated.

3. The eddy current nondestructive evaluation device according to claim 1 , wherein the integrator circuit has an RC time less than about 1 ms.

4. The eddy current nondestructive evaluation device according to claim 1 , wherein the integrator circuit is stable for more than about 1 second.

5. The eddy current nondestructive evaluation device according to claim 1 , wherein the motor is configured to vary the angular velocity of the rotating body between 1 Hz and 200 Hz.

6. The eddy current nondestructive evaluation device according to claim 1 , wherein the integrator circuit comprises one or more droop resistors placed across at least one integration capacitor to achieve a droop RC timescale between 1 μs and 100 ms.

7. The eddy current nondestructive evaluation device according to claim 1 , wherein the integrator circuit is coupled within the rotating body.

8. The eddy current nondestructive evaluation device according to claim 1 , wherein the pickup coil comprises between 20 and 3000 loops of wire.

9. The eddy current nondestructive evaluation device according to claim 1 , further comprising a wireless transmitter coupled with the rotating body and electrically coupled with the integrator circuit, the wireless transmitter configured to wirelessly transmit either or both the integrated voltage data and the voltage from the pickup coil.

10. The eddy current nondestructive evaluation device according to claim 1 , further comprising a position tracking system coupled with the rotating body.

11. The eddy current nondestructive evaluation device according to claim 1 , further comprising:

a second permanent magnet coupled with the rotating body; and

a second pickup coil coupled with the rotating body.

12. The eddy current nondestructive evaluation device according to claim 11 , further comprising a second integrator circuit electrically coupled with the second pickup coil that integrates a voltage from the second pickup coil to produce integrated voltage data.

13. The eddy current nondestructive evaluation device according to claim 1 , further comprising a rotating contactor providing electrical signals and/or power from within the rotating body to be coupled to an external non-rotating wiring harness.

14. The eddy current nondestructive evaluation device according to claim 1 , further comprising a data storage and retrieval system coupled with the rotating body and electrically coupled with the integrator circuit.
